Background:
YWHAE, also known as 14-3-3 protein epsilon, is a member of the 14-3-3 family of proteins, which are highly conserved and ubiquitously expressed in eukaryotic cells. These proteins act as molecular adaptors, playing a critical role in regulating various cellular processes by binding to phosphorylated serine/threonine residues on target proteins. YWHAE is involved in numerous cellular functions, including signal transduction, cell cycle control, apoptosis, and response to cellular stress. It is particularly important in the nervous system, where it influences neuronal development and function. The versatility of YWHAE in interacting with a wide range of proteins underpins its significance in maintaining cellular homeostasis and responding to external stimuli.
Protein Structure
YWHAE, like other 14-3-3 proteins, is characterized by the following structural features:
- Alpha-helical Structure: Each monomer consists of nine alpha helices, forming a rigid structure that is essential for its function.
- Dimerization: YWHAE typically functions as a dimer, which is crucial for its ability to bind and stabilize target proteins.
- Phosphoserine/Threonine-binding Groove: The central channel formed by the dimer allows YWHAE to bind to phosphorylated motifs on target proteins, facilitating protein-protein interactions.
- Flexible Binding Sites: These sites enable YWHAE to interact with a diverse range of target proteins, contributing to its involvement in various cellular processes.
Classification and Subtypes
The 14-3-3 protein family consists of seven isoforms in mammals: β, γ, ε, η, σ, τ, and ζ. YWHAE, specifically known as 14-3-3ε, is one of these isoforms and is involved in numerous regulatory processes across different tissues.
Function and Biological Significance
YWHAE performs several critical functions in the cell:
- Signal Transduction: YWHAE modulates various signaling pathways by binding to phosphorylated proteins, influencing processes such as cell growth, differentiation, and apoptosis.
- Cell Cycle Regulation: YWHAE interacts with cell cycle regulators like Cdc25 phosphatases and cyclin-dependent kinases (CDKs), ensuring proper cell division and growth.
- Apoptosis: By binding to pro-apoptotic proteins such as BAD and Bax, YWHAE regulates apoptosis and cell survival.
- Neuronal Development: In the nervous system, YWHAE is involved in neuronal differentiation, synaptic plasticity, and memory formation.
- Response to Stress: YWHAE plays a role in the cellular stress response, helping cells cope with oxidative stress and DNA damage by modulating relevant signaling pathways.
Clinical Issues
Alterations in YWHAE expression or function are linked to several diseases:
- Cancer: Overexpression or dysregulation of YWHAE has been associated with various cancers, including breast cancer, lung cancer, and gliomas. It can promote tumor growth and metastasis by affecting cell proliferation and survival pathways.
- Neurological Disorders: YWHAE is implicated in neurodegenerative diseases like Alzheimer's and Parkinson's disease, where it affects neuronal survival and function.
- Developmental Disorders: Mutations or deletions involving YWHAE are associated with developmental disorders, including Miller-Dieker syndrome and other conditions characterized by brain malformations.
- Cardiovascular Diseases: YWHAE's role in regulating apoptosis and cell survival also makes it relevant in the context of cardiovascular diseases, where it can influence heart function and response to ischemic damage.
Summary
YWHAE (14-3-3 protein epsilon) is a multifunctional adaptor protein involved in critical cellular processes, including signal transduction, cell cycle regulation, apoptosis, and stress response. Its structure, characterized by alpha helices and a phosphoserine/threonine-binding groove, enables it to interact with a wide range of target proteins. Dysregulation of YWHAE is linked to various diseases, including cancer, neurological disorders, and developmental conditions, underscoring its importance in maintaining cellular homeostasis. Understanding the molecular mechanisms and interactions of YWHAE can provide insights into potential therapeutic targets for these diseases.
